I have a couple of clients not able to connect to a wireless network from the Ruckus. They can connect to other networks fine, and other laptops connect to the network fine.
Setup is: Ruckus ZoneDirector1106 with 9.10.1.0 build 59 with two AP's.
The problem clients have different operating systems.
If I duplicate the network and change the authentication from 802.1x-eap to 'open' the clients can connect.
